The mammalian brain-specific, Mg2+-dependent, neutral sphingomyelin phosphodiesterases 2 (Tomiuk et al. 1998, Hofmann et al. 2000) and 3 (Marchesini et al. 2003) (SMPD2 and 3) hydrolyse sphingomyelin (SPHM) to ceramide (CERA) at the plasma membrane.

TNF-α-induced signaling by TNFR1 promotes the activation of sphingomyelin phosphodiesterase (sphingomyelinase or SMASE) signaling pathways. SMASE is a family of an agonist-activated effector enzymes that hydrolyze phospholipids on the membrane compartments to produce ceramide, a lipid-signaling molecule.

Factor associated with neutral sphingomyelinase activation (FAN or NSMAF) is an adaptor protein that constitutively binds to the neutral SMASE activation domain (NSD) of TNFR1 (Adam-Klages S et al. 1996). NSMAF (FAN) is thought to directly link TNFR1 to the activation of neutral sphingomyelinase (N-SMASE) such as sphingomyelin phosphodiesterase 2 or 3 (SMPD2, SMPD3).
